Day-Flying Swallowtail Moth

Urania Leilis

Field Notes

Description:

Beautiful green and black moth. Looks like a drawing of a butterfly that has been cut out of a scrapbook.

Habitat:

Columbia, Venezuala, Ecuador, Peru, Bolivia. Strongly migratory, follows river courses during its migration
